How to Choose a Gaming Headset Microphone

High Sample Rate and Extended Frequency Response

Microphone capsules that process audio at higher sample rates preserve vocal nuances far better than standard voice units. Traditional wireless headsets compress voice signals down to sixteen kilohertz, creating flat communication. Modern capsules supporting thirty-two kilohertz sampling maintain vocal detail across high frequencies.

Selecting broad frequency capture ensures low male voices and higher pitch tones remain natural over TeamSpeak or Discord. Wideband transmission prevents artificial robotic distortion during intense gaming sessions. Using a gaming headset microphone with wideband support keeps vocal output distinct.

Hardware Connectivity and Platform Compatibility

Selecting hardware with versatile connectivity ensures smooth operation across different gaming systems. A headset using a multi-platform USB-C wireless transmitter allows rapid switching between a Windows PC and console platforms. Physical mode switches prevent signal handshake failures when changing devices.

Cross-platform support prevents buying extra audio gear when expanding a gaming hardware setup. Choosing a flexible gaming headset microphone with hardware toggle switches manages wireless protocols across consoles and desktop computers. Transducer Design and Passive Acoustic Isolation

Driver design directly influences how well a headset balances game audio delivery with voice capture. Dynamic drivers with titanium-plated diaphragms deliver precise positional audio cues without bleeding sound into the boom mic capsule. Closed-back earcups physically isolate room noise from leaking into recordings.

Proper acoustic isolation prevents game sound effects from triggering voice-activated chat channels unexpectedly. Razer BlackShark V2 Pro 2023

Gamers seeking exceptional voice clarity on PC should consider the Razer BlackShark V2 Pro 2023. This wireless gaming headset microphone features a detachable nine-point-nine millimeter HyperClear Super Wideband capsule that records at thirty-two kilohertz. Fifty-millimeter drivers deliver crisp directional game audio.

However, this model lacks a three-point-five millimeter analog jack and offers no native Xbox console compatibility. The Razer Synapse software suite requires Windows and is unavailable on macOS or mobile devices. Gamers needing an Xbox-compatible headset or analog connectivity should consider alternative options.

Why Does a Headset Microphone Sound Muffled on PC?

Muffled audio on a gaming headset microphone usually stems from incorrect sample rate settings in Windows system properties. Operating systems often default USB audio devices to low-quality single-channel tape recorder formats. Accessing the Sound Control Panel allows users to set input formats to thirty-two kilohertz.

Outdated audio drivers or aggressive noise suppression filters inside chat apps can also degrade voice clarity. Disabling default software noise gates in Discord allows the hardware capsule to transmit full vocal frequencies. Updating motherboard audio software ensures full bandwidth signal transmission to team channels.

Does a USB Headset Sound Better Than 3.5mm Analog?

A USB connection generally delivers more consistent vocal performance by bypassing weak integrated motherboard audio codecs. USB headsets contain built-in digital-to-analog converters tuned specifically for the microphone capsule. This integrated processing reduces electromagnetic hum caused by internal PC power supplies.

Conversely, three-point-five millimeter analog headsets rely entirely on the quality of your motherboard audio chip or external sound card. Premium motherboards with shielded audio circuits drive analog mics cleanly, but budget boards introduce background noise. USB connections provide standardized clarity across PCs.

How Do Sidetone and Mic Monitoring Work?

Sidetone feeds a real-time copy of your voice directly back into the earpieces with zero latency. This hardware feature prevents gamers from shouting during intense matches by providing immediate auditory feedback. Adjusting sidetone levels inside companion software balance personal vocal volume against game audio.

Enabling microphone monitoring through Windows control panels can introduce subtle audio delay if processed by software instead of hardware. Dedicated headset firmware handles sidetone internally without adding system latency. Users should configure sidetone level settings through manufacturer utility apps when available.

Will Wireless Signal Interfere With Voice Quality?

Modern 2.4GHz wireless units use dynamic frequency hopping to avoid interference from local Wi-Fi routers. However, placing a wireless USB dongle directly beside active USB 3.0 ports can cause dropouts on a gaming headset microphone. Using a USB extension cable isolates the receiver from port noise.

Maintaining a clear line of sight between the headset boom and USB dongle ensures maximum signal stability. Keep wireless receivers away from high-power Wi-Fi routers operating on overlapping channels. Maintaining clean wireless transmission ensures your voice remains crisp throughout online team sessions.
